Instructions
1
Add cereal, pretzels, cheerios and peanuts to the crock of a slow cooker.
2
In a separate bowl, mix together the butter, Worcestershire sauce and seasonings until fully combined.
3
Pour the sauce over the cereal mixture and stir until all of the dry ingredients are evenly coated with the seasoning. This make take a minute or so.
4
Cover the crock and cook on low for 3 hours, stirring once every hour.
5
When cooking is finished, spread the snack mix onto rimmed baking sheets and allow to cool completely (at least 30 minutes).
6
Serve or store in an air tight container.

Tips & Tricks (5)
- Butter Coating Technique 🧈Melt butter and combine with Worcestershire sauce before adding to the slow cooker to ensure even distribution of flavor throughout all ingredients, preventing dry spots and uneven seasoning.
- Strategic Timing for Crunch ✨Add peanuts and pretzels during the last 15-20 minutes of cooking rather than at the start to maintain their signature crunch and prevent them from becoming soft or soggy.
- Spice Layering Method 🌶️Bloom your paprika and cumin in the melted butter for 1-2 minutes before adding to the slow cooker to intensify their flavors and create a more complex, professional-tasting snack mix.
- Low & Slow Setting Advantage ⏱️Use the low setting for 2-3 hours instead of high to allow gradual flavor absorption and achieve superior crispness without burning the delicate cereal pieces.
- Post-Cook Cooling Spread 📋Spread the warm Chex mix on parchment paper immediately after cooking for 10-15 minutes to cool completely and prevent clumping, resulting in perfectly separated, individually coated pieces for optimal presentation and storage.
